The Sexual Harassment of Women at Workplace (Prevention, Prohibition, and Redressal) Act, 2013 (the “PoSH Act”) came into effect, six years ago in India. Yet, not many organizations in the country are truly prepared to deal with harassment at workplace. ELP is often approached to handle complex cases of sexual harassment and we are often asked queries relating to interpretation and implementation of the PoSH Act.We therefore thought there was merit in discussing via actual case studies the intricacies of dealing with sexual harassment at the workplace. To this end, please find attached our book ‘ POSH at the Workplace: Case Studies from an Indian Perspective’. The book can be viewed here.
